2 teams tied in Aloha Section 4-ball event
Two teams shot 4-under 68 yesterday to tie for first place after the first round of the Aloha Section PGA Big Island Candies Scotch 4-Ball Championship at The Club at Hokulia.
Brian Sasada and Eliot Gouveia share the lead with former champions Kevin Hayashi and Lance Taketa, who won the event in 2002 and 2003.
Three teams trailed by one stroke going into today's final round -- Andrew Feldmann and Larry Stubblefield, Scott Bridges and Jay Taise, and Ben Hongo and Mark Seki.
Twenty-one teams are entered in the event at the Jack Nicklaus-designed course.
The winning team will take home the $3,500 first-place prize.
